25-4-2019· The Ghana Revenue Authority (GRA) is confident of achieving its GHc45 billion tax target this year by stepping up efforts to boost revenue collection in the mining sector in what amounts to a significant tightening of the fiscal framework within which mining companies will operate henceforth.

1. 1 Legal Framework The Fiscal Regimes that regulate the sector in Ghana are: •The Minerals and Mining Act, 2006 (Act 703) as amended •The Internal Revenue Service Act,2000 (Act 592) as amended •The Internal Revenue Regulation, 2001 (L. I. 1675) •The Value Added Tax Act, 1998 (Act546) as amended. Conducting mining activities in Ghana

29-7-2015· ‘Tight fiscal regime strangles mining sector’ The Chief Executive Officer of the Ghana Chamber of Mines, Mr Suleman Koney, has raised concerns over the declining nature of exploration activities in the country’s mining sector, explaining that the trend, if not checked, could translate into a decline in annual gold output.
Historically Ghana is a mining country, EITI reporting has highlighted gaps in the way the extractive sector is managed, leading to changes to the fiscal regimes governing the sector such as the introduction of capital gains tax, higher ground rent and fixed royalty rates.
